Hello All,
We had our Endless Summer Watermelon ride in North Florida today --102 miles
It has been in the nineties almost everyday this summer.
Today, the high was 77 degrees with no rain.
My V-rex and I averaged 15 mph.
Somedays it just pays to ride.
I made my own goo with honey, molasses and a pinch of salt.
I took my remaining Enduro Optimizer, mixed it with a can of powdered
Enfamil and "part" of a can of powdered Gatorade (both from Sams).
A comparison of the ingredients in Enfamil to those in Optimizer is
interesting.
It worked great. This was the first century that I had energy to spare at
the end.
